All Indonesian Mixed-Double Final At Singapore Open Today

TEMPO.CO, Jakarta - Indonesian contingent is confirming the trophy for mixed-double category at the Singapore Open Superseries. Today's final match is presenting both Indonesian mixed-doubles, Tontowi Ahmad/Lilyana Natsir against Riky Widianto/ Richi Dili.

Mixed-double top seeds and All-England champion Tontowi/ Liliyana stayed on course to defend their title by beating unseeded Chinese duo, Liu Cheng and Bao Yixin 17-21, 21-11, 21-19.  Later on, the younger double came from behind to set up the all-Indonesian final after defeating third seeded, Ko Sung Hyun/Kim Ha Na of South Korea 20-22, 21-17, and 21-16.

Preparing for the battle against the best Indonesian double, Richi said they have no fear.

"We meet often during the training session. It will help for tomorrow's match,"  Richi said yesterday, as quoted by Badmintonindonesia.org.

On the other side of the court, Indonesian men’s single representative Simon Santoso has cleared his semifinal hurdle to meet the world’s best shuttler Lee Chong Wei at the final today. Simon successfully defeated China’s Du Pengyu at semifinal match while Lee Chong Wei beat unseeded Indian K. Srikanth to book his final ticket.
